The correlation between historical prices or returns on American Helium and Artemis Resources is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Artemis Resources are associated (or correlated) with American Helium.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of American Helium has no effect on the direction of Artemis Resources i.e., Artemis Resources and American Helium go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Artemis Resources and American Helium

The main advantage of trading using opposite Artemis Resources and American Helium posit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Artemis Resources position performs unexpectedly, American Helium can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in American Helium will offset losses from the drop in American Helium's long position.
The idea behind Artemis Resources and American Helium p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
